Technical Specifications

Side-by-side comparison of Celeron 3855U and Celeron G470

Intel

Celeron 3855U

The Celeron 3855U is manufactured by Intel. It was released in 15 August 2015 (10 years ago). It is based on the Skylake (2015−2016) architecture. It features 2 cores and 2 threads. Base frequency is 1.6 GHz, with boost up to 1.6 GHz. L3 cache: 2 MB. L2 cache: 512 kB. Built on 14 nm process technology. Socket: BGA1356. Thermal design power (TDP): 15 Watt. Memory support: DDR4-1866/2133, LPDDR3-1600/1866, DDR3L-1333/1600. Passmark benchmark score: 1,215 points. Launch price was $107.

Intel

Celeron G470

The Celeron G470 is manufactured by Intel. It was released in 2007-01-01. It features 1 cores and 2 threads. Base frequency: 2 GHz. L3 cache: 1.5 MB Intel® Smart Cache. Built on 32 nm process technology. Socket: LGA1155. Thermal design power (TDP): 35 Watt. Memory support: DDR3-1066, DDR3-1333. Passmark benchmark score: 1,225 points. Launch price was $69.

Processing Power

The Celeron 3855U packs 2 cores / 2 threads, while the Celeron G470 offers 1 cores / 2 threads — the Celeron 3855U has 1 more core. The Celeron 3855U is built on the Skylake (2015−2016) architecture. In PassMark, the Celeron 3855U scores 1,215 against the Celeron G470's 1,225 — a 0.8% lead for the Celeron G470. Geekbench 6 single-core — the metric most relevant to gaming — records 361 vs 300, a 18.5% lead for the Celeron 3855U that directly translates to higher frame rates. L3 cache: 2 MB on the Celeron 3855U vs 1.5 MB Intel® Smart Cache on the Celeron G470.

Memory & Platform

The Celeron 3855U uses the BGA1356 socket (PCIe 3.0), while the Celeron G470 uses LGA1155 (PCIe 3.0) — making them incompatible on the same motherboard. Maximum memory speed reaches DDR4 2133 MHz on the Celeron 3855U versus DDR3-1066 on the Celeron G470 — the Celeron 3855U supports 200% faster memory, which can translate to measurable gains in memory-sensitive workloads. Both support up to 32 GB of RAM. Both feature 2-channel memory with ECC support. PCIe lanes: 10 (Celeron 3855U) vs 16 (Celeron G470) — the Celeron G470 offers 6 more lanes for additional GPUs or NVMe drives. Chipset compatibility: FCBGA1356 (Celeron 3855U) and H61,B65,H67,Z68 (Celeron G470).
